Whitney Hill Wind Project

Whitney Hill Wind Farm

Farnsworth Group is providing surveying, transportation engineering, site design, and permitting services for the 43 MW Whitney Hill Wind Project consisting of 26 turbines and 4 miles of external transmission lines. 

Design services will include 12 miles of County and Township Roadway improvements.

Transportation and site services for the Whitney Hill Wind Project includes:

  • Base map development
  • Assisted with road use agreement development
  • Transportation plan development
  • County and township highway evaluations (including drainage)
  • Pre-construction public roadway condition survey 
  • Traffic Impact Analysis (TIA) report
  • State highway, county highway, and township roadway permit applications
  • Railroad permit applications
  • Coordination with railroad related to crossing improvements
  • Coordination with IL Department of Natural Resources and the Army Corps of Engineers 
  • Utility relocation coordination
  • Coordination meetings with road authorities
  • County highway and township roadway intersection improvement plans
  • Township roadway improvement plans - strengthening and widening including drainage
  • Private access road design including drainage
  • Turbine site designs
  • Lay down yard design and grading plans
  • 2D hydraulic site analysis 
  • Crane routing plans
  • Site, private and public roadway bill of quantities
  • Site, private and public roadway technical specifications
  • Spill prevention, control and countermeasures plan (SPCC)
  • Construction administration and support
